The capacity of the inverter should be chosen based on the household's power consumption needs. If the inverter capacity is too small, it may not meet the household's power demands, resulting in additional electricity consumption. On the other hand, if the inverter capacity is too large, it may lead to energy waste.
An inverter does not use a lot of electricity. It uses a small amount of electricity during the conversion process and in the long run, helps you to reduce electricity consumption. They help you decrease your electricity bill rather than increase it.
With a power inverter, the appliance’s compressor motor will be controlled at a steady rate, consequently reducing the amount of power that is used when turning the motor on and off.
